            #6
            With casing on... sure no problem.

            The problem is the antenna design. Since I never seen the iPhone4 before but based on what I see on the picture, the antenna is a loop that surround the phone. One end is the antenna (or like the +ve polarity) and the other end is the ground end. That is why u see the fine line of insulator that separate the +ve and the ground.

            When u touch that line with finger or palm, you actually short the +ve and the ground together...thus, it is no longer a loop (or so called Ring antenna). Thus, reception drop. It is like having broken antenna.

            EDIT: Looks like iPhone4 is using Dipole antenna design.
